How Todays Gold Price Actually Works
The price of Todays Gold Price reflects a global market influenced by supply, demand, and speculative activity. Gold is traded worldwide and priced in major exchanges, with values updating in real time. Factors like mining output, central bank purchases, currency exchange rates, and investor sentiment shape daily fluctuations. Unlike stocks, gold does not pay dividendsโinstead, its value rises as a store of value when trust in fiat currencies weakens. This makes tracking daily shifts a window into broader financial mood cycles.

H3: How does gold actually earn value?
Gold gains value through scarcity, production costs, and demand from central banks, jewelers, and investors. Its role as a hedge against inflation means rising prices often coincide with weakening confidence in traditional assets.
